Tamás Kálmán is a scholar working on Geometry and Topology, Discrete Mathematics and Combinatorics and Mathematical Physics. According to data from OpenAlex, Tamás Kálmán has authored 25 papers receiving a total of 409 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Geometry and Topology, 13 papers in Discrete Mathematics and Combinatorics and 8 papers in Mathematical Physics. Recurrent topics in Tamás Kálmán's work include Advanced Combinatorial Mathematics (13 papers), Geometric and Algebraic Topology (12 papers) and Homotopy and Cohomology in Algebraic Topology (5 papers). Tamás Kálmán is often cited by papers focused on Advanced Combinatorial Mathematics (13 papers), Geometric and Algebraic Topology (12 papers) and Homotopy and Cohomology in Algebraic Topology (5 papers). Tamás Kálmán collaborates with scholars based in Japan, United States and Hungary. Tamás Kálmán's co-authors include Joseph P. Giesing, William P. Rodden, Tobias Ekholm, Hitoshi Murakami, András Juhász, Jacob Rasmussen, Yair Shokef, Yuya Koda and Masakazu Teragaito and has published in prestigious journals such as Proceedings of the Royal Society A Mathematical Physical and Engineering Sciences, Pacific Journal of Mathematics and Proceedings of the American Mathematical Society.
